Combination Arrangement
Only applies when Combination Arrangement is selected. Current recommendation: accommodation ladder slope ≤45°, width ≥600 mm, lower platform horizontal/secured and ≥5 m above sea, pilot ladder immediately adjacent and extending ≥2 m above the lower platform.

2028 Performance-Standard Readiness
These adopted requirements take effect from 1 January 2028 under MSC.572(110)/MSC.576(110), with phased application for existing arrangements. They are shown separately and do not create a 2026 current-compliance failure in this tool.
